they say cab drivers are the best tourist guides. i say they’re a lot more. they are windows to the harsh reality of life… and the colorful.
mang leon is around 50-55 yrs old, white-haired, on the thin side with weather-beaten face and crinkly eyes – eyes that smiled and laughed a lot. i was riding on his cab on my way to the bus station last night. our conversation started from a news report on the radio about a man who conned a medical representative into giving him her cellular phone, claiming he was a doctor. we were both shocked, not of the incident, but because we couldn’t believe someone would still be gullible enough to take the bait, hook, line and sinker. so anyways, after the news, i asked mang leon if he ever encountered anything similar while on the job, knowing cab drivers’ are usually ripped off by hold-uppers. fortunately he hasnt encountered such but he then started to tell me stories…

one of his buddies had a passenger, in white suit, who claimed his name to be “dr. araneta”. the passenger asked his buddy if he would leave his taxi cab at his place, and drive his mercedes benz and bring the doctor and his guests to a nearby town for a certain amount of money. the driver agreed. “dr. araneta” then told him he has several errands to do first, drop by the hospital, the country club, the mall then onto his house to get the mercedez benz before picking up his guests. from the hospital on the way to the country club, the doctor asked the driver a favor. he told the driver he still has to get pesos from his house and all he’s got are dollars. he needs to buy something from the mall before proceeding to his place. “dr. araneta” then asked if he can borrow 700 pesos from him and will pay him back at the doctor’s place. believing “dr. araneta”, the driver gave him 700 pesos. they then went to the mall and the doctor went in to buy some stuff. and the driver waited. and waited…. and waited… “dr. araneta” never came back.
flabbergasted, i just laughed and laughed with mang leon- i wasnt sure at whom – at mang leon’s buddy or “dr. araneta”… but i think i was more shocked at discovering up to what extent people would do to get money – even play a part! while some work their ass off day and night to earn honest living…
and mang leon went on and on and regaled me stories of men and women trying to con drivers… and the sad part is these people taking advantage of cab drivers are relatively well off compared to the latter – who has to scrape in at least 1500-2000 pesos a day to meet the operator’s quota and gasoline – in excess of which is their take home – which is on the average around 300-400 pesos… for a family of 6-8.
so next time you take the cab, take a closer look at your cab driver… they’re not just drivers… they’re life.
